The IP team at Hamlins LLP remains a favourite of creative industry stakeholders. Litigator Martin Ochs specialises in contentious music industry matters, co-leading the group alongside Matthew Pryke, whose advice is sought by clients in the media, sports, entertainment, FMCG, and other creative industries, possessing notable experience in the influencer market. Lauren Twidale’s interests include contentious media-related claims, copyright infringement, and other soft IP-related matters, and Katie Bentley’s practice spans non-contentious IP and data protection matters.

Work highlights

Acted for Phonographic Performance Limited (PPL) and PRS For Music to enforce its copyright on behalf of their members.
Providing ongoing counsel for Trademark and Rightsholders against Piracy, coordinating both civil and criminal infringement actions on behalf of the client, dealing with agents, band management matters, and overseeing internet and social media takedowns of counterfeit and infringing material.
Advised the Professional Triathletes Organisation on its partnership with World Triathlon to create a new short-course indoor triathlon race, which will feature in the Indoor World Cup in March 2025 and will be part of the World Triathlon Cup circuit, providing advice on the brand and brand clearance, various arrangements to help with the structuring of the new format, and ongoing advice about the commercial exploitation and protection of various IP.
